The top 50 IT companies honoured
Anh Kiet 16:29, 2017/08/09
The Vietnam Software Association (VINASA) has launched a programme to choose Vietnam’s top 50 IT companies 2017, aiming to honour the leading IT firms and connect promising partners inside and outside the country.
The programme will prioritise areas of digital transformation, Internet of Things (IoT), and new technology trends in the fourth industrial revolution.

According to the organizing board, VINASA is receiving entries via website http://leadingitcompanies.com until August 12. Eligible companies must be formed in Vietnam for at least three years. 

Winners of the programme are scheduled to be announced on October 25-26 in Ho Chi Minh City within the framework of an international conference on smart city and the Japan IT Day 2017.

In 2016, the programme honoured 20 enterprises in Business Process Outsourcing (BPO) and International Trade Office (ITO), along with 26 providers of IT solutions and services, and 4 digital content firms. The top 50 IT companies of Vietnam 2016 were introduced in many world famous IT exhibition and events.
